Twenty-one stories from the Arthurian legends specially selected and adapted for children and told in simple well-written prose. The stirring tales of these chivalrous knights awaken the reader’s admiration for courage and gentleness and high sense of honour essential in all ages. (Excerpt from Wikipedia)

King Arthur is a legendary British ruler who, according to medieval histories and romances, led the defense of Britain against Saxon invaders in the late 5th and early 6th centuries AD. This Ultimate Collection contains the most important 10 books about King Arthur, The Holy Grail, Sir Lancelot, Sorcerer Merlin, the Excalibur, the Legendary Camelot, Adventures of the Noble Knights of the Round Table, as well as other connected British Celtic Legends and Myths:King Arthur – An Introduction by H. W. MabieLe Morte d''Arthur by Thomas MaloryThe Legends of King Arthur and His Knights by James KnowlesKing Arthur and His Knights by Maude L. RadfordThe Story of King Arthur and His Knights by Howard PyleThe Story of the Champions of the Round Table by Howard PyleThe Story of Sir Launcelot and His Companions by Howard PyleIdylls of the King by Alfred TennysonSir Gawain and the Green Knight by Richard MorrisThe MabinogionMyths and Legends of the Celtic Race
